What is a Next.js developer?

Next.js developers are software engineers who specialize in building web applications using the Next.js framework, which is built on top of React. They are skilled in server-side rendering, static site generation, and creating highly performant, scalable web applications. Next.js developers handle both front-end and back-end tasks, configure routing, and optimize websites for SEO and user experience. Their expertise makes them valuable for companies looking to build modern, fast-loading websites or web apps.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Next.js develop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Next.js Developer, a solid grasp of JavaScript, React, and web development fundamentals is essential, often supported by a degree in computer science or related experience. Familiarity with Next.js frameworks, version control systems like Git, and deployment platforms such as Vercel or AWS is typically required. Strong problem-solving, collaboration, and communication skills help developers work effectively in agile teams and deliver robust solutions. These skills ensure high-quality, scalable web applications and smooth integration within dynamic development environments.

What are some common challenges faced by professionals working in front-end development with Next.js, and how can these be addressed?

Front-end developers using Next.js often encounter challenges related to server-side rendering, performance optimization, and managing dynamic routing. Staying up-to-date with Next.js updates and best practices is essential, as the framework evolves rapidly. Collaborating closely with backend and DevOps teams can help ensure smooth deployment and integration with APIs. Additionally, developers should be proactive in learning about performance optimization tools and techniques, such as static site generation and image optimization, to deliver fast, user-friendly web applications.
